DUNFERMLINE Track and Field Athletics Club have won gold at the National Relay Championships in Aberdeen and narrowly missed out on bronze.

The boys’ under-15 team came first in the 4x300 metres in a time of 2:42.14, ranking them first in Scotland and fourth in the UK.

The team – comprising Aidan O’Hara, Gregor Campbell, Nana Akuoko and Cameron Marshall – ran an outstanding race that ended in a close finish with 0.74 of a second between them and runners-up Aberdeen AC.

The under-15 girls’ team narrowly missed out on a bronze at the Championships. The girls – Aislynn Crichton, Holly Smith, Erin Hodgson and Eve Rennie – ran the fantastic time of 3:05.93; only one-and-a-half seconds away from third place.

Dunfermline Track and Field sprint coach Mark Smith thinks that the girls have a bright future and told Press Sport: “Three of the girls are first-year under-15 so this bodes well for next year. It was a really good run from all the girls. They really gave all they had.”
